This video reveals five football leagues with consistently low corner kick averages, ideal for betting on 'under' corner kick markets. The presenter shares leagues that have maintained their patterns for over a decade, offering high accuracy for bets below 9 or 10 corners.

Using a list of under tournaments created over years provides high accuracy for under corner kick bets.
The presenter shares five leagues with very low average corner kicks, suitable for betting under 9 or 10 corners.
The Argentine league (main and second division) has followed the same low-corner pattern for many years.
The Moroccan main league maintains very low corner kicks and has been consistent for years.
The Algerian league averages below 6 corners per game, with overall average not exceeding 9 per round.
The Egyptian league, featuring teams like Zamalek, is fourth best for under corner kicks.
South Africa's main league has very low average corners (below 8), with teams like Mamelodi Sundowns.
Always check individual team statistics for corner kicks conceded or scored before betting.
Patterns have held for 10 years; drastic changes are unlikely year-to-year.
These five leagues offer reliable under corner kick betting opportunities due to their long-standing low-corner patterns. However, individual game analysis is still recommended to avoid anomalies.
